Bring comfortable athletic wear suitable for sand play, such as shorts and a breathable shirt. Don’t forget to pack a water bottle to stay hydrated, a towel to wipe off sweat, and maybe a change of clothes for after the game (we have shower facilities).
You pay for your team each night so at least one person on the team should bring a payment method, they can also pay for the first round from the bar.

You can let us know your preferred playing times, and we will do our best to accommodate your request. However, we cannot guarantee that you will always play at your desired time, as we strive to ensure fair competition and give everyone a chance to play at their preferred times.
Players must check the fixtures each week to see when they will be playing.
When you play, one person makes a single payment for the whole team at the front counter. Teams can then split the bill however they prefer.
Players often use payments splitting apps to help them divide the costs easily.

All forfeits must be submitted through the forfeit form. If you decide to call us to forfeit we will direct you to the form.
The form will send you an email receipt which you should hang onto to verify your submission went through.
Sometimes life happens and you might not be able to play. No worries, we’ve got you covered. We’ve created a form you can use to forfeit your team if necessary.
